Büdüün Gichgeniyn Gol
Büdüün Gichgeniyn Gol is a stream in Arkhangai Province, Mongolia and has an elevation of 2,036 metres. Büdüün Gichgeniyn Gol is situated nearby to the town Horgo.| Tap on a place to explore it |
